The HINTS training week hosted by the International School of Business (ISB https://isb.tn/) in partnership with AMTA Academy of Sfax (https://amta.academy/)included a dedicated presentation of the DICE (Digital Community Engagement) project and its DICE Accelerator tool, introducing attendees to practical methods for designing digital community engagement courses and tools that increase student learning and social impact. https://app.diceaccelerator.eu/index/indexhttps://www.hintsproject.eu/

The DICE session presented the project’s core results and practical outputs: the Digital Community Engagement Value Maps (an analytical framework to identify learning priorities and value drivers), the Manual for Designing Digital Community Engagement Courses, and the Digital Accelerator platform that guides educators through a step-by-step course design process. These resources were shown as immediately applicable for partners seeking to embed community impact into digital and blended VET modules.
